66问答网
所有问题
C语言数组编程,求高手 编写程序求某班20位学生三门课(英语,数学,语文)总成绩,并按照总成绩从大
C语言数组编程,求高手
编写程序求某班20位学生三门课(英语,数学,语文)总成绩,并按照总成绩从大到小排序
举报该问题
推荐答案 2015-11-05
#include <stdio.h>
#include <stdlib.h>
int main()
{
int i,j,x,y,z,r,a[20];
for(i=1;i<=20;i++)
{
scanf("%d%d%d",x,y,z);
a[i-1]=x+y+z;
}
for(i=0;i<=19;i++)
{
for(j=i;j>=0;j--)
{
if(a[j]>a[j-1])
{
r=a[i];
a[i]=a[i+1];
a[i+1]=r;
}
}
}
for(i=0;i<=19;i++)
{
printf("%d\n",a[i]);
}
system("pause");
return 0;
}
在下新人- -
温馨提示:答案为网友推荐,仅供参考
当前网址:
http://66.wendadaohang.com/zd/Dn2xiDvUUD9ssvx9vn.html
相似回答
C语言编程,求高手
编写程序求某班20位学生三门课(英语,数学,语文)总
...
答:
&s[i].math,&s[i].language,&s[i].english);}void sortStudent(){ for(int i=0;i<N-1;i++) { int k=i; for(int j=i+1;j<
急!!!
c语言
编写程序求某班20位学生三门课程总成绩,并
按照总成绩从大...
答:
j; score = (float**)malloc( STUCNT*sizeof(float*)); for( i=0; i<STUCNT; i++ ) { printf( "输入第%02d个学生%d
门课程成绩
:", i+1, CLA
C语言
:
20
个
学生
有
3门课,求
每门课的最高分,放入一个一维
数组
中,输出每...
答:
cout<<"1:第一门课最高分数的信息"<<endl;cout<<"2:第二门课最高分数的信息"<<endl;cout<<"3:第
三门课
最高分数的信息"<<endl;cout<<"4:总分最高分数的信息"<<endl;cin>>z;switch(z){ case 1:top_print(stu) ;break;case 2:top1_print(stu) ;break;case 3:top2_print(stu) ...
输入
20
个
学生成绩并
求出总分和平均分
C语言程序
答:
(1)定义数组 int s[N][3]; 存储
三门课程
的成绩。数组 float a[N]; 存储平均成绩。(2)用for循环从键盘按行输入每个学生各门课的
成绩,
计算出平均
成绩并
存入数组a对应下标的数组元素。(3)用选择排序对平均成绩排序,交换时应整行交换。(4)按要求输出。程序如下:define N 8 main( ){ int i...
编程C语言
怎么写1已知一个
班20
个
学生
的
成绩,
存放在一个一维
数组
中,要...
答:
include "stdio.h"#include <stdlib.h>#include "time.h"int main(int argv,char *argc[]){char s[20],i,m;srand((unsigned)time(NULL));printf("Students' scores are as follows:\n");for(m=i=0;i<20;i++){printf("%-4d",s[i]=rand()%100+1);//模拟输入20人的成绩if(s...
编写c语言程序,
输入
学生
语数英
三门课程成绩(
考虑到数据类型,整型和实...
答:
include <stdio.h> main(){ double CH,MA,EN,average,sum;scanf("%ld,%ld,%ld",&CH,&MA,&EN);sum=CH+MA+EN;average=sum/3.0;printf("sum=%ld,average=%ld\n",sum,average);}
大家正在搜
编写程序完成对一维数组的排序
编写程序读取一个5×5的整数数组
编写程序实现从字符数组s中删除
java编写程序输入一维数组
通过一维数组编写程序
编写程序将数组a中的n个元素
编程实现数组的排序
c语言数组排序算法
C语言 数组
相关问题
C语言编程,求高手 编写程序求某班20位学生三门课(英语,数...
急!!!c语言 编写程序求某班20位学生三门课程总成绩,并按...
将 10 个学生的数学、语文、英语成绩都存入数组中,并求每个...
用c语言编写从文件读入一个班学生三门课(语文、数学、外语)的...
输入一位同学的语文,数学,英语三科成绩,求其该同学的成绩。C...
C语言编程有关利用二维数组存储10个学生的三门课程(语文、数...
设计“已知某学生语文、数学、英语3门课的成绩分别为80分、8...
c语言利用数组某班8人语文数学两门课的成绩求出总分,平均分,...